The major duty of a Corps Member is to provide full-time mentoring, tutoring and leading the after-school programs. While the exact duties may vary based on the program and the institution, the following are certain core tasks and duties mentioned on the Corps Member Resume – helping students to stay on track, helping them in improving their course performance; providing one-on-one or small group tutoring and mentoring; leading after-school programs; organizing activities to improve the overall school environment; and helping students and school succeed.
Employers look for those possessing the following skills and abilities – the citizen of the country, a strong passion to help others, discretion to work after-school hours; experience in the relevant field, knowledge of conducting development training and willingness to travel. A degree along with experience in mentoring, tutoring or leadership strengthens candidacy.
